I'm feeling slightly ambivalent about PoE2: I didn't play the original but did spend quite a while playing Tyranny, which was a real love/hate experience for me. I loved the inventive world, lore and characters, but found the presentation of the game not so much retro as just dated when compared to D:OS, and the dialogue was a bit dry for my tastes (though that just seems to be an Obsidian signature thing and is quite subjective). That and the later stages feeling a bit rushed spoiled it slightly for me.

Freedom of camera - not really possible as Tyranny and PoE are 2D games. Not sure if the characters are 3D but the backgrounds are 2D hand drawn images.
